"Lent begins with Ash
Wednesday, February 22. Our worship service, with ashes,
will begin at 7:00. The forty-day Lenten season is devoted
to the contemplation of discipleship, following Jesus on
the road through life. Many people give up something for
Lent. Others take on something additional in the way of
service. Lent is also a time for special worship services.
Ours will be held each Thursday evening through Lent at
7:00. A soup supper preceeds each of these services, and
all are welcome."
Back by request, Pursuit of the Paranormal. This
short course from the Institute of Lutheran Theology will
be offered free, starting March 13th at 7:00. It is considered
among the top ten of ILT’s Word @ Work courses, courses
not only for pastors, but for everyone. It will explore
many facets of our culture’s fascination with things paranormal.
What does this phenomenon say about a hunger for spiritual
things in a materialistic world? What does the Bible say
about all this? The course will be free for members and
friends of the church. Place: the planetarium conference
room.
